While understood in culinary circles for years, many individuals’s very first introduction to acclaimed chef Francis Mallmann was the very first season of Netflix’s Chef’s Table. The Argentine chef charmed audiences by informing the story of shunning timeless great dining to prepare with live fire. It’s a patient and romantic method to cook, requiring you to be actively engaged in order to tame the ever-shifting nature of the flames. He’s cooking in embers, hanging meats above fire, leaning entire carcasses near a blaze and more.

, which likewise includes classes from Nancy Silverton and Sean Brock, integrates the in-depth instruction of MasterClass, but fuses that with the more cinematic filmmaking similar to a program like Samin Nosrat’s Salt Fat Acid Heat. Instead of coming to you from a studio kitchen area, Mallmann comes to you from his island and his rustic outdoor cooking area where he’s burning his different fires around him as the camera moves around him untethered to a tripod. And there’s not just clips of Mallmann cooking however sweeping drone shots of his island, close-ups of coal crackling in the fire and snippets of the chef sipping coffee as he awaits a dish to finish. It’s an ambiance.

You’ll discover all about his take on meat, how to prepare his precious potatoes, his more vegetable-forward technique to cooking nowadays and more.

Unlike MasterClass, which has everything from cooking classes to screenwriting, is committed exclusively to food– and how to make it. It’s part direction, part storytelling, with classes including five-plus hours of initial video content with each chef, including a full-length documentary and 12 in-kitchen lessons.

Right now, there’s content for Nancy Silverton (Osteria Mozza and Chi Spacca in Los Angeles), James Beard award-winner Edward Lee (610 Magnolia and Whiskey Dry in Louisville), world-famous Italian butcher Dario Cecchini and the godfather of contemporary Israeli cuisine, Erez Komarovsky.
